St. Dominic's is the longest established centre for Catholic post-16 education in the Diocese of Westminster. The College provides a wide choice of GCE A, Applied A and AS courses. In addition, BTEC Level 3/ Extended Diploma (Edexcel)
All students are fully supported by Personal Tutors in preparation for employment or higher education. The College provides a Religious Education programme for all students. The Course is accredited by the National Open College Network and students are awarded a Level 1 in Year 12 and a Level 2 Year 13. The examination success rate is outstanding and the vast majority of students progress to higher education. A wide range of extra-curricular activities is available.
There is easy access by Metropolitan/Piccadilly lines, British Rail and local bus services.
